I am going to do a major serivce on my 80series, it has a 4.5L EFI motor in it.
Just wondering if there are any better plug leads out there for it ? the stock ones are about as big as a match stick.
Will I gain anything from running aftermarket leads ? or should i stick with some stock replacements ? |

IMO you will be best going for original toyota spec leads, on other cars when I have tried so called performance leads they have never been as good as OE.
I paid about $250 for a set of leads from Toyota
You can get NGK Iridium plugs for the 1FZ FE at about $14 each, I got some at the weekend but cant remember the plug no.!!! |
